PE
In term 5, we will be having PE led by Future Stars. PE will now be on Mondays and on Fridays.
Year 3 have their PE on a Monday and Friday. Children should come into school wearing their PE kit to ensure they can get maximum time within their PE lessons.
For PE, children should wear shorts, leggings or jogging bottoms that are plain and dark in colour - dark blue, black or grey. They should not have large logos on. Every child is given one coloured PE t-shirt when they start the school; subsequent PE t-shirts need to be purchased. The colour of the t-shirt represents the colour of the House every child is placed in: Cheng Ho (green), Estervanico (yellow), Sir Francis Drake (blue) and Louise Boyd (red).
Trainers are needed as footwear for PE and must also be a dark colour.
